Sniper Ghost Warrior 2

Sniper Ghost Warrior was a game that came out a few years back and didn’t make a huge impact on the industry as a whole. It had a great concept and it was actually a lot of fun but it wasn’t one of those games that everyone had or everyone liked. At E3 2012, we were very pleased with the Sniper Ghost Warrior 2 playable demo. How polished the game was compared to the last was a pleasant surprise. Sniper Ghost Warrior 2 seemed to have taken the best elements of the last game and added them with new ideas to make a great game. Sniper Ghost Warrior 2 stands out in this crowded military first person shooter genera; it is a game that follows the career of a sniper team. Putting the play in the position of a sniper where that is the soul purpose in the game is brilliant and with Sniper Ghost Warrior 2 that idea was well executed. Coming from a game that got little recognition to a standalone title is a pleasant surprise to any gamer.

Zombi U

Everyone was curious about the Wii U since it made its first appearance at last year’s Electronic Entertainment Expo. What people expected was another Nintendo system that left hardcore gamers itching for more, however, when the spotlight is turned to Zombi U that is not the case. Zombi U is a mature rated game exclusive for Nintendo’s next console. Instead of the cutesy games Nintendo advertised itself with in the past Zombi U can appeal to a much different crowd. This game is from a third part company, Ubisoft, as well which Wii U promises to make more games available from our favorite 3rd party publishers. Zombi U could be the start of something wonderful for the Wii U; a way to hook the hardcore gamer again. (plus we can’t forget about that Pro controller Nintendo, we are counting on you!)

Beyond: Two Souls

Beyond: Tow Souls had us hooked the second we heard it was Quatonic Dreams creation. From what was seen at the Games Developers Conference with the tech demo Kara there are high hopes for this game. The trailer that was played at the Sony press briefing was exactly what we can expect from this developer, greatness. The trailer shows a woman being questioned by a police officer; she does or says nothing as it is being described to the view that she has connection with super natural powers. A SWAT team moves in; in search of this quiet and mysterious girl and the trailer goes black. It cuts to a great montage that describes a bit more about the game. The trailer leaves your blood pumping. This is a game that is unexpected but expected at the same time. It is touching base with elements that have never been brought to gaming to provide players with an experience they have never been giving throughout their gaming lives. There is high hope left for this title and more surprises revolving around the name to come!

Gears of War: Judgment

Just a few days before E3 2012 started a major announcement took over gaming internet news. Gears of War: Judgment was announced and was a prequel to the Gears of War trilogy. The most amazing part about this announcement was that nobody saw it coming. We were given Gears of War 3 last year, not one gamer on the face of the earth could have already expected this announcement to come in. The single player story will follow that of Baird and Cole’s life’s 15 years before the events of the first Gears of War game. If that wasn’t enough a new multiplayer mode was also announced called Overrun. This multiplayer mode is very similar to beast mode except its teams of five against each other in hope of protecting or destroying a generator. This mode mixes the regular run and gun killing of previous Gears games with strategy. How could a game like Gears make such minor changes to bring such a large impact on gamer’s lives?

Watch Dogs

The Watch Dogs game announced by Ubisoft was an exciting new title making its debut at the Ubisoft press conference. As many publishers come out with new titles every year, this new game caught everyone off guard. The game focuses on a future setting where technology is controlled all in one base and that technology everyone uses in that base in controlled by independent companies. The main character of the game is able to manipulate technology to use it to his own advantage to get where he needs to be. A demo was shown with this main character sneaking into a night club. At the door he is able to hack into the world around him cell phones to control the people around him and he gets his way into the club. There is a dramatic cut scene and the viewer learns a little bit more about the story of this new game. What we really liked about the showing of Watch Dogs is that it is a completely original title. The elements shown in Watch Dogs are things that no game has ever done. The game looks promising and it is a sure fire game to stand out in the industry.
